Firms in Hong Kong will now not be allowed to advertise or provide fiat-backed stablecoins to the general public beginning August 1 until they’ve a license from town’s monetary regulator.
Violating this rule can be thought of a prison offense, with penalties of as much as HK$50,000 (round $6,300) and a potential jail time period of six months.
The Hong Kong Financial Authority (HKMA) introduced this new rule, generally known as the Stablecoin Ordinance, alongside a warning to buyers on July 23. The regulator suggested the general public to keep away from stablecoin affords that lack official approval.

HKMA’s Chief Government Eddie Yue defined that the rule is supposed to scale back danger and construct belief within the stablecoin market. He stated that too many firms have been making bulletins that result in sudden value will increase and excessive buying and selling exercise.
Based on a Bloomberg report, as many as 50 companies are within the strategy of making use of for a stablecoin license. Yue stated many of those candidates contacted the HKMA immediately.
Nonetheless, most proposals lacked clear plans, and a few had been primarily based solely on concepts with out displaying how they might work. He famous that a lot of candidates didn’t absolutely perceive the dangers or have the required expertise to handle them.
Whereas a couple of purposes confirmed promise, many others lacked the required technical instruments and monetary planning to difficulty stablecoins correctly. Consequently, Yue said that solely a restricted variety of licenses can be issued initially.
